Under Windows XP, running [convert-ly "file One"] (with a blank in the file
name) I get the following errors:
convert-ly.py (GNU LilyPond) 2.11.9
convert-ly.py: error: cannot open file: `file'
convert-ly.py: error: cannot open file: `One'
Similarly, [midi2ly "file One"] produces errors:
Traceback (most recent call last):
File "C:\Programme\LilyPond\usr\bin\midi2ly.py", line 987, in ?
main()
File "C:\Programme\LilyPond\usr\bin\midi2ly.py", line 985, in main
convert_midi (f, o)
File "C:\Programme\LilyPond\usr\bin\midi2ly.py", line 813, in convert_midi
str = open (in_file).read ()
IOError: [Errno 2] No such file or directory: 'file'
Working for a longer time with LilyPond and considering the frequent upgrades
it becomes crucial to have such utilities working
